Maruti Suzuki Arena Models Get 'Suzuki Connect' Internet Car Technology

Maruti Suzuki has introduced its telematic-based connected car technology, the Suzuki Connect for its Arena range of models that includes models like Alto, S-Presso, Celerio, WagonR, Swift, Dzire, Vitara Brezza and Ertiga. Earlier, this tech was only available with the Nexa range of vehicles – Ignis, Baleno, Ciaz, XL6, and S-Cross.

Suzuki Connect is essentially an advanced telematics solution that uses a the Telematics Control Unit (TCU), which transfers information through cellular network with a centralized cloud-based server connected with the customer through Smartphone App and offers features like vehicle security alerts like anti-theft and tow-away notifications, geo-fencing (creates a virtual geographic boundary for the vehicle), live vehicle location tracking, live vehicle status (allows to check the status of headlights, AC, ignition, odometer and fuel level, etc), Find My Car, driving analysis (based on factors like acceleration, braking, speed, sharp turns), and access emergency roadside assistance, etc. 

Maruti Suzuki Arena owners can have Suzuki Connect facility as a genuine Maruti accessory for Rs 11,900 (inclusive of taxes) along with a three-year complimentary subscription. On the other hand, existing Nexa customers can renew their subscription for three years at Rs 2,299 and for one year at Rs 999.
